UPDATE: Was able to range test the new MM yesterday on both Fly app versions (v1.1.6=iPadMini5 and v1.1.10=iPhone7) and found absolutely no difference in range performance. The flights were practically identical from what I can tell, signal and fpv started glitching as I cleared 3k ft then got very spotty communication around 5100ft bad enough that I didn’t want to rely on total loss of communication to trigger RTH on my straight out of the box new bird. The flights were done in an open field where I’ve been able to reach over 18k ft with my Air2. Thought maybe I could try another range test with Fly v1.1.10 after doing a f/w update on the Mini but turns out it came straight out of the box already with the latest f/w. The results were kinda expected but I had some glimmer of hope. My thoughts on why some people have reported range increases after the recent Fly v1.1.10 app update (if true) is maybe the range performance bump is happening on only CE models. There are also reports from others saying they see no difference in range. Also, it’s the RC which does the transmission, not the app. You can happily fly the drone without using the app so unless the app somehow unlocks some deliberately crippled feature in the RC, I still can’t see how they could double the range with just an app update - there’s been no associated RC firmware update. Some improvement, perhaps, but a doubling?
However if you do fly without the app, then the firmware limits your range and altitude considerably for safety. It's a feature added to the DJI line a few years ago.

Otherwise I agree. It would be far fetched for an app update alone to increase range without there also being a firmware update. That's like saying an update to the app that manages my garage door makes it open and close faster.
